Wilmington predicts further growth

By Press Gazette

Business magazine publisher Wilmington Group plc has reported profit before tax up 25.7 per cent to £15.2m on revenue up 23.8 per cent to £81.5mn.

The publisher of Press Gazette reported a ‘particularly strong performance’by its Legal and Regulatory division, home to Solicitors Journal magazine, and said its business information division also ‘performed well”.

The group sold off a sizeable part of its publishing business to Progressive Media in August for £12m.

The sale included all the group’s magazines in design, construction, power, catering, automotive and other specialist markets.

These assets, Wilmington said, represented a combined turnover of £19.8m and an operating profit of £1.2m.

Commenting on the end of year results, Wilmington chairman David Summers said: ‘The group is now focused on serving the information and training requirements of niche professional markets. We believe that these markets offer excellent opportunities for above average growth over the longer term.

‘The board is very encouraged by the continued improvement in the underlying quality of the group’s earnings and is confident of demonstrating further progress in the current year.”
